Olise Secures Bayern Victory After Kane Penalty Miss Against Wolfsburg

Bayern Munich secured a narrow 1-0 victory against Wolfsburg, bouncing back from their Champions League exit. The win saw England captain Harry Kane miss his first Bundesliga penalty.

  • Bayern Munich defeated Wolfsburg 1-0 in a Bundesliga fixture.
  • Michael Olise scored the decisive goal for the German champions.
  • Harry Kane missed a penalty, his first in 25 attempts in the Bundesliga.
  • The victory followed Bayern's Champions League semi-final exit to Paris Saint-Germain.

Bayern Munich secured a crucial 1-0 victory over struggling Wolfsburg in a Bundesliga encounter, recovering from their midweek Champions League semi-final elimination at the hands of Paris Saint-Germain. The win, whilst not a dominant performance, provides a much-needed boost for the German champions as they navigate the closing stages of their domestic season.

The decisive moment of the match came from Michael Olise, who found the back of the net to give Bayern the lead. This goal proved to be enough to clinch all three points for the Bavarian giants, despite a less than stellar display against their opponents, who are battling to avoid relegation.

A significant talking point from the game involved England captain Harry Kane. The prolific striker, who has enjoyed a remarkable debut season in Germany, missed a penalty – his first in 25 attempts in the Bundesliga. This rare misstep from the usually clinical forward did not, however, ultimately cost his team the win, thanks to Olise's intervention.

The result offers some relief for Bayern Munich following their European disappointment. While the Bundesliga title race is concluded, securing wins in their remaining fixtures is important for maintaining momentum and finishing the season on a strong note. For Wolfsburg, the defeat further complicates their efforts to steer clear of the relegation zone, adding pressure to their final matches.

The performance highlighted a period of adjustment for Bayern, as they move past their Champions League aspirations and focus on domestic commitments. The ability to grind out a win, even when not at their best, demonstrates a certain resilience, though fans will be hoping for more convincing displays in future games.
